Transaction 99f59256a7ae59b583a6c5a78f2ee33d6623dec928b250bd4dc07ef51c0b0eed
1 Input
1 Output
-
99f59256a7ae59b583a6c5a78f2ee33d6623dec928b250bd4dc07ef51c0b0eed:0
- value
- 2348898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6aeafe17a7e404a8dae131a129547170e602c1f OP_EQUAL
- address
- 3KoYyzcR2BXw4vm3yvVM5Y4yzMsgjvu5LW